怎么调用document
时间: 2024-09-10 13:06:36 浏览: 33
document.addEventListener使用介绍
5星 · 资源好评率100%
在Web开发中,`document`是JavaScript中一个全局对象,它代表了整个HTML文档。通过这个对象,开发者可以访问和修改页面上的各种元素。调用`document`通常涉及到对这个对象的各种属性和方法的使用,以下是一些基本的使用场景:
1. 获取页面中的元素:
```javascript
var element = document.getElementById('id'); // 根据元素的id获取单一元素
var elements = document.getElementsByClassName('class'); // 获取所有具有指定class的元素
var elements = document.getElementsByTagName('tag'); // 获取所有指定标签的元素
var elements = document.querySelectorAll('selector'); // 使用CSS选择器获取匹配的元素列表
```
2. 创建和插入新的元素:
```javascript
var newElement = document.createElement('tag'); // 创建一个新的HTML元素
newElement.textContent = '内容'; // 设置新元素的文本内容
document.body.appendChild(newElement); // 将新元素添加到页面的body部分
```
3. 修改页面内容:
```javascript
document.title = '新标题'; // 修改页面的标题
document.write('内容'); // 直接向文档写入内容
document.body.innerHTML = '<p>新内容</p>'; // 修改整个页面的HTML内容
```
4. 事件处理:
```javascript
element.onclick = function() { /* ... */ }; // 为元素添加点击事件处理函数
document.addEventListener('DOMContentLoaded', function() { /* ... */ }); // 页面加载完成时执行函数
```
5. 其他常用属性和方法:
```javascript
document.URL; // 获取当前页面的URL
document.cookie; // 获取或设置cookie
document.referrer; // 获取链接到当前页面的前一个页面的URL
```
需要注意的是,在使用`document`时应当注意页面加载状态,因为一些操作需要在文档完全加载后才能正确执行。例如,如果尝试在`document`对象上操作元素,而页面尚未完全加载,可能会导致错误。
阅读全文